The Providence Chorus will be preparing for a 10-day tour of Italy that will include performances in two different cities.
Choir students have had many opportunities to perform within the school, the community, and across the globe. Our students have performed at some of the most prestigious venues in America, including the Biltmore Estate, Carnegie Hall, and Walt Disney World. In Ireland & London, our students won the prestigious Gold Circle Award. Now their sites are set on Italy.
The ensemble will arrive in Florence, Italy on May 1, 2024 and will perform in two major performances in Basilica di Santa Croce (Florence) onn Monday, June 2 and Wednesday, June 4 with the Orchestra da Camera Fiorentina.
Giuseppe Lanzetta, Founder and Music Director
Peter Tiboris, Principal Guest Conductor (Direttore Ospite Principale)
An additional A Cappella Concert in Sant’Anastasia Church (Verona) will feature all visiting choirs.
